7 2. Policies and Practices Radioactive Waste Management and Spent Fuel Management Policies At present Thailand has no national policies on RWM and SNF, No act on RWM and Spent Fuel Management. However, Ministerial Regulation on Rules and Procedures on RWM (2003) is provided, Article 7, Licensee (User) shall response to their radioactive waste Article 8, Licensee (User) shall prepare their radioactive waste and send to Office of Atoms for Peace (OAP) for further management*. Article 10, (3) DSRS shall be return to their origin. Remarks: *: RW and DSRS will be transferred to and Managed by Radioactive Waste Management Center(RWMC), TINT

8 2.1 Radioactive Waste Management Practices RWMC is an organization responsible to manage Radioactive Waste Management in Thailand Responsibilities cover on collection, transportation, segregation, treatment, conditioning and storage Low level solid wastes are treated by incineration and compaction. Low level aqueous wastes are treated by chemical flocculation-precipitation, and ion-exchange method. The treated wastes are solidified by cementation in 200 liter-drums. The disused sealed sources are conditioned by several technologies, such as cementation, encapsulation, and over-packages. Waste forms and waste packages are stored in the National Storage Facilities at TINT, in Bangkok and Klong 5 District, Pathumthani Province

9 2.2 Spent Fuel Management Practices TINT has been managing a research reactor facility Current status of Thai Research Reactor(TRR-1/M1) Place/Site Maker Type Recent Power First Criticality Status Bangkok GA 1.2 MW 1964 in operation

10 Spent Fuel from Thai Research Reactor has been return back to Origin (USA) in 1999

12 Current status of TRR-1/M1 fuel Approximately 160+ fuel elements in total 107 fuel elements used in the current core with 4 control rods All fuel elements are kept in underwater fuel racks in reactor pool (large section pool) Each rack can store up to 20 fuel elements Transfer of fuel element in pool by fuel handling tool Transfer of fuel element out of pool by transfer cask

13 3. Inventories and Lists 3.1 List of Spent Fuel Management Facilities Thailand has only one interim storage facility for spent fuel at Bangkok to serve the Thai Research Reactor (TRR1/M1) Wet-interim storage was applied in the research reactor s pool. 3.2 Inventory of Spent Fuel 4 items of Spent Fuels which are stored at a storage pool of TRR1/M1 awaiting for re-export to USA. 49 irradiated fuels are stored in the storage pool of TRR1/M1

24 4.Disused Sealed Radioactive Source (DSRS) DSRS shall be re-exported to the origin country. If re-exporting is not possible, they shall be transferred and managed by RWMC, TINT. The disused sealed sources are conditioned by several technologies, such as cementation, encapsulation, and over-packages. Sealed High Activity Radioactive Sources ( SHARS)

28 List of National Laws, Regulations and Guides n Atomic Energy for Peace Act B.E.2504 (1961) n Draft Nuclear Energy Act (?) is under processing n n n n n n n n n n Ministerial Regulation on Condition and Procedure Requirements for License of the Possession of Related Nuclear Materials, Radioactive Materials and Atomic Energy B.E.2550 (2007) Ministerial Regulation on Rules and Procedures of Radioactive Management B.E (2003) OAEP-1 Clearance Level of RW (Solid, Liquid and Gas) OAEP-2 Measure on Radiation Area OAEP-6 Measure on Safety of Radioactive material Nuclear material and X-ray Working Area OAEP-7 Measure on Installation of Radiation Generator OAEP-10 Measure on Transportation of radioactive materials and wastes OAEP-18 Radiation Safety Officer OAEP-20 Guides of RW Segregation, Collection, Container and Label OAEP-21 Guides of Temporary Storage for RW Generator

29 Current status : Development on Regulation 1 Nuclear Energy Act (year 201x) has been drafting since May 2012-present. Section 3 : article are the provision of radioactive waste management Section 5 : article are the provision of spent fuel management First-stage.. Drafted Atom for Peace Act is on the process of approval by the Office of the Council of State and the Group s delegation comprised of experts, lawyers, TINT and OAP representatives Rename the Drafted New Atomic Energy for Peace Act to Nuclear Energy Act in September Next step: Develop the ministerial(most) regulations and their guidelines.
